Default fuse layout passenger block 2006 XJ8L

I do not have an owner's manual for my 2006 XJ8L and would love to have one, but for now wondering if someone could send a picture of the fuse layout of the passenger fuse block, specifically where the seat heater fuse is ? Thanks You,ED

Hi Ed,

The front seat heater fuse is actually in the rear fuse box located RHS in spare tyre well.
Fuse 47 20 amp.
Just fixed my seat heaters and found it was actually a system relay (R5) that was my issue. If you have lost your high stop brake light and some of your rear light light cluster's operation, then you might have a embedded relay issue instead.
Hope it is the fuse for your sake.....replacing the relay is a real PITA.
